Exploring The Field Of Biomedical Engineering With Foundation Year

Biomedical engineering is an exciting and innovative field that combines principles of engineering with knowledge of the human body to develop cutting-edge medical devices and technologies For students who are interested in pursuing a career in this field but may not have the necessary background in science and math, a foundation year in biomedical engineering can provide the necessary skills and knowledge to succeed in this challenging field.

A foundation year in biomedical engineering is designed to provide students with a solid understanding of the fundamental principles of biology, chemistry, physics, and mathematics that are essential for success in the field of biomedical engineering This program serves as a bridge between high school and the specialized coursework of a biomedical engineering degree, allowing students to develop the necessary skills and knowledge to thrive in a rigorous academic environment.

During the foundation year, students will take a variety of courses that are designed to build a strong foundation in the basic sciences These courses may include biology, chemistry, physics, calculus, and engineering fundamentals Students will also have the opportunity to explore the various subfields of biomedical engineering, such as biomaterials, biomechanics, and medical imaging, to gain a better understanding of the different areas of specialization within the field.

In addition to the academic coursework, students in a foundation year program will also have the opportunity to participate in hands-on laboratory experiences and projects that will allow them to apply their knowledge and skills in a real-world setting These experiences are essential for developing the problem-solving and critical thinking skills that are necessary for success in the field of biomedical engineering.

One of the major benefits of completing a foundation year in biomedical engineering is that it can provide students with a clear understanding of whether this field is the right fit for them By exploring the various aspects of biomedical engineering and gaining hands-on experience in the field, students can make an informed decision about whether to pursue a degree in biomedical engineering or a related field.

After completing the foundation year, students can choose to pursue a bachelor’s degree in biomedical engineering or a related field biomedical engineering with foundation year. A degree in biomedical engineering provides students with the knowledge and skills to design and develop medical devices, prosthetics, imaging systems, and other technologies that improve the quality of healthcare and enhance the lives of patients.

Graduates of a biomedical engineering program can pursue a wide range of career opportunities in industries such as healthcare, pharmaceuticals, medical devices, and biotechnology Some possible career paths for biomedical engineering graduates include medical device engineer, biomedical researcher, clinical engineer, and healthcare consultant.
